F-series fin - Rather than just matching an existing fin to a board, each F-Series fin is customised to the exact Fox board it’s designed for.
Rake angles increase as board size decreases to maintain control as conditions get more extreme. Surface area, base chord length and profiles are selected for each individual fin in order to maximise the performance of the complete unit.
G10 is the material of choice due to it’s consistency and durability. The fin’s outline is designed to make the most out of this G10 material – twist is minimized with the narrow tip, and flex is controlled with the chord lengths.

HEX4 - A single tool does everything.
1. Batten tension adjustment.
2. Fin screws (both SlotBox and PowerBox).
3. Footstrap installation.
4. Beer opener.
The HEX4 tool is supplied with every sail and every board. Compared to a Philips screwdriver, the 4mm hex key is a much easier system to tighten and adjust footstraps and fins. It only requires a rotational movement rather than downforce + rotation. The wide boomerang gives enough leverage to fully tighten footstraps with a fraction of the effort of a Philips screwdriver.
SIZE | 95 | 105 | 115 | 125 | 135 |
LENGTH | 236 | 239 | 241 | 244 | 249 |
WIDTH | 61 | 65 | 69 | 71 | 76 |
WEIGHT | 6.19 | 6.59 | 6.9 | 7.33 | 7.84 |
SAIL RANGE | 4.7-6.7 | 5.5-7.8 | 6.0-8.0 | 6.5-8.5 | 7.5-9.5 |
FINS (SUPPLIED) | SV F-SERIES 320 (PB) | SV F-SERIES 360 (PB) | SV F-SERIES 400 (PB) | SV F-SERIES 420 (PB) | SV F-SERIES 440 (PB) |
